Moonachie is a city in Bergen County, New Jersey, United States.
Population (year 2000): 2,754 P
Median age: 40.0 yrs
Land area: 1.73 sq miles
Median Income: $50,571
The name of the borough is typically pronounced either "MOON-a-key" or "Moon-AH-key;" however, in January of 1987, then-New York City Mayor Ed Koch pronounced it "Mah-NOO-chee" when he made his now-famous quip that the New York Giants should hold their victory parade in front of the borough's oil drums after the team had just won the Super Bowl (Koch refused to grant the Giants permission to hold a parade within the city limits because the team plays its home games in New Jersey and not in New York City or even New York State).
New Jersey Transit bus routes 76, 144, 145, 148, 160, 161, 163, 164, 703 and 772 serve Moonachie.
